SCOPE OF ROLE Reporting to the Supervisor of Behavioral Health Services, the Qualified Mental Health Specialist, Community-Based Family Therapy (QMHS-CBFT) delivers mental health services to children, adolescents, and adults in home, school, and community settings.

The QMHS-CBFT supports clients with emotional or behavioral challenges by promoting stability, independence, and improved functioning.

The QMHS-CBFT connects individuals and families to community resources, including transportation as needed, and advocates for client needs.

Using a client-centered, strengths-based approach, this position engages clients in treatment, coordinates care across systems and supports those at risk for out-of-home placement or psychiatric hospitalization.

The QMHS–CBFT builds strong, collaborative relationships with clients, families, and Signature Health team members.

Requirements

KNOWLEDGE & EXPERIENCE High School Diploma or equivalent required. Bachelor’s Degree in related social services or criminal justice field preferred. Valid unencumbered Ohio driver’s license and proof of driver’s insurance required. American Heart Association (AHA) Basic Life Support (BLS) certification required. 3+ years of previous case management experience providing service to criminal justice populations or relevant experience preferred. CDCA preferred. Strong computer skills with Microsoft, Excel, etc. Knowledge of the community, community organizations, and community resources. Knowledge of ASAM levels of care, ability to assist client in obtaining residential, detox, and supported housing services in the community.
